So I know you are all waiting to find out how I did it.

There were several issues.. first was the fact that the original rope main seal was in perfec shape and was not leaking therefore it would not slip. Second, when I would hit the 1/4" solid copper it would eventually bend...

So I got a piece of aluminum fuel line and slid it over the copper rod... slowly tap on the copper and viola...out comes the remaining piece of rope.
